我正在开发一个asp.net mvc5项目,我想在项目中添加一个字体,我使用下面的代码,但我没有得到正确答案,我需要帮助。请帮助我
<style type="text/css">
@font-face
{
font-family: 'Dense';
src: url('Dense-Regular.ttf');
}
.classname
{
font-family: 'Dense';
}
</style>
我收到此错误
名称&#39;字体&#39;在当前上下文中不存在
答案 0 :(得分:3)
<style type="text/css">
@@font-face
{
font-family: 'Dense';
src: url('Dense-Regular.ttf');
}
.classname
{
font-family: 'Dense';
}
</style>
取消@字符。这是mvc的自定义字符。要在css中使用它,请将其用作@@。
答案 1 :(得分:0)
将Dense-Regular.ttf文件下载到您的计算机。然后,将此.ttl文件添加到Asp.net项目的“ Font”文件夹中,然后重新启动该项目。然后写font-family: 'Dense';
,它会完美工作。